Headlamps for running are wearable front-facing lights designed for hands-free illumination while running; features include adjustable beams, multiple brightness modes, rechargeable batteries, and sweat-resistant construction. In USA these lights are especially popular because runners face long stretches of low light in fall and winter, early-morning training sessions, and a large and growing trail running community that values safety and performance. Consumers prioritize lightweight designs, secure straps that stay put on bouncy trails, long battery life for multi-hour runs, and versatile beam patterns that provide both close-in peripheral illumination and long-throw distance for navigation. Weather resistance and rechargeable power are also top preferences in the USA, where cold temperatures and wet conditions are common and many users want to avoid disposable batteries. Overall, the category appeals to recreational and competitive runners, commuters, and trail athletes who want reliable visibility, comfort, and tech features like reactive lighting or mixed red/white modes.

What Research and Evidence Say About Using Headlamps for Running
Scientific research and applied studies on low-light activity show that increased, directed illumination improves obstacle detection and reduces the risk of trips and falls. Advances in LED technology and optics mean headlamps can provide bright, efficient light with longer runtimes and less weight. Human factors research emphasizes beam pattern and color temperature: wider, softer beams help with peripheral vision close to the feet, while narrower, higher-output beams help identify features at distance. Battery chemistry and thermal performance also affect cold-weather runtime, so modern rechargeable systems and regulated output are important for predictable performance in American conditions.
Improved visibility reduces hazard detection time and lowers the likelihood of trips and falls during low-light runs.
Mixed beam optics (near and far) support both obstacle awareness and route planning, improving overall safety and confidence.
LED efficiency and regulated-output electronics prolong usable light and maintain consistent brightness as batteries drain.
Cold-weather performance of batteries can be improved by thermal design and by keeping the headlamp close to the body when not in use.
Use of red or low-intensity modes preserves night vision and reduces glare for group running or campsite tasks.
Reflective clothing combined with active lighting increases road-user visibility to drivers, an important safety consideration for urban runners.
